The fall of the Syrian regime degraded Iran’s position in the country and, in doing so, has made Syria a battleground for the competition between Turkey and Israel. The two have a shared interest in keeping Syria from becoming a power vacuum, but they have different perceptions of the threats a new power poses to […]
